Injuries to the Lisfranc joint most commonly occur in automobile accident victims, military personnel, runners, horseback riders, football players and participants of other contact sports, or something as simple as missing a step on a staircase. A foot and ankle surgeon holds an advanced degree as a Doctor of Podiatric Medicine (DPM). Anyone who has symptoms of a Lisfranc injury should see a foot and ankle surgeon right away.
Brittle bones are vulnerable to tiny, hairline breaks, called stress fractures. Many also pursue a post-residency fellowship program in areas like sports medicine, diabetic care or deformity correction. When Is Surgery Needed? In addition to osteoporosis, stress fractures are caused by an abnormal foot structure, deformities and repetitive stress on the feet and ankles, such as running and jumping in recreational activities and sports.
